deepin20.4使用apt安装MySQL5.7/8.0
0 前言
MySQL安装方法有很多, 但是最简单的还是通过
apt
命令安装, 网上的教程很多, 但是真正好使有用的却不多, 这里就把整理好的方法写出来, 也供大家参考!
1 下载APT库
如果没有apt库的支持, 是不能直接安装MySQL的, 所以先下载MySQL官方的apt安装库
apt下载地址
下载刚才复制的链接
wget https://dev.mysql.com/get/mysql-apt-config_0.8.22-1_all.deb
2 安装apt库
sudo dpkg -i 刚才下载的apt的.deb文件
# 我的是下面这个
sudo dpkg -i mysql-apt-config_0.8.22-1_all.deb
特别注意:
接下来会让你选择你的系统的版本, 由于这个apt是通用的apt, 专为Debian 和Ubuntu开发的, 很庆幸咱们的deepin就是Debian的分支发行版, 也就是说咱们选择Debian就可以使用, 目前这里面有两个Debian的版本, 建议选择
Debian bluster
, 由于我自己安装时已经选过, 这里演示不出来, 就直接给大家说了!
3 选择要安装的MySQL版本
我自己需要使用的版本是5.7, 也可以选择安装8.0的, 后面可以选择
注意这里需要安装的是server 和 cluster , 这两个都需要
想换版本也可以, 下面选择即可, 回车继续
选择ok 完成配置
CTRL + L 清屏一下
4 更新apt-get
必须做
sudo apt-get update
5 安装MySQL
这里只需要安装mysql-server 即可, server和client以及数据库公共文件都会被安装
sudo apt-get install mysql-server
由于我已经安装过, 后续的步骤不能演示 , 接下来就直接给大家说一下后续的步骤
输入安装命令以后, 安装过程中, 会弹出一个可视化的密码设置窗口, 输入密码时没有明文提示, 直接输入完回车就行, 记得是两遍哦!
等待安装完成, 我们就可以使用MySQL了!
6 MySQL的启停命令
deepin的MySQL是自动启动运行的, 也开启了自启 , 就不用设置了哦!
# 查看server状态(安装后会自动启动)
sudo service mysql status
# 终止server,
sudo service mysql stop
# 重启server,
sudo service mysql start
7 使用MySQL
mysql -uroot -p密码